Obituary of Michael Brian Sheehy

 

 

With profound sadness, Jacqueline announces the death of husband Michael Brian Sheehy, Age 76.  He passed on February 5, 2024, in the ICU of Southshore Hospital in Sun City Center with wife, Jacqueline by his side.

 

Michael was born April 17, 1947, in Brooklyn, N.Y. and raised in Queen, N.Y.  He graduated from Xavier High School in Manhattan, earned a BS in Mathematics from Assumption University in Worcester, M.A.

 

While pursuing a master’s degree at Kansas State University he was “drafted” and served in the USAF from 1969 – 1973.  When serving at NATO HQ in The Netherlands, he met and married Jacqueline, a nurse in the R.A.F. in August, 1972.  After an honorable discharge in 1973, Michael returned to Kansas State University to complete his master’s degree and he eventually earned a PhD in Mathematics Education.

 

Michael became a professor and taught Mathematics at Marymount College of Kansas in Salina, Kansas.  When the college closed in 1989, he moved to Mountainside, N.J., close to family.

 

He became a tenured Professor at St. Peter’s University in Jersey City, N.J. teaching Advanced Calculus and eventually became Chair of the Math. Dept.

 

After retiring in 2015, he and Jacqueline moved to Valencia Lakes, Wimauma, Florida. 

 

He is preceded in death by parents Jane H. and Martin J. Sheehy.  Michael is survived by wife, Jacqueline, brother Martin, nieces Susan Malanka, Christina McCartin and Melissa Sheehy, great-nieces Katie Malanka, Callie McCartin, great-nephews Daniel Malanka and James McCartin.

 

Michael loved animals and rescued many dogs over time.  He was also an avid Bridge player for many years becoming a Ruby Life Master and being a very popular partner for many Bridge players in the local community.  He loved to travel, especially cruising, and travelled to Europe multiple times. Also, to the Baltic, Alaska, Hawaii and Tahiti.  He was a supporter of St. Joseph’s Indian School in South Dakota.

 

Since Michael’s passing it has become very dear how loved he was by friends, neighbors and former colleagues.  He is remembered for his great personality, smile and sense of humor.
